The global Aerospace Communication System market size is predicted to grow from US$ 4651 million in 2025 to US$ 7254 million in 2032; it is expected to grow at a CAGR of 6.7% from 2026 to 2032.
An Aerospace Communication System is an integrated set of airborne, spaceborne, or ground-supported communication technologies designed to enable reliable voice, data, and telemetry transmission for aircraft, spacecraft, unmanned aerial systems, and mission control operations. In 2025, the average price of aerospace communication systems is approximately US$1.25 million per system, with global sales volume reaching around 3,800 systems and production volume estimated at about 4,050 systems. The industry typically maintains a gross margin of 38%–55%, supported by high technical barriers, mission-critical reliability requirements, long certification cycles, and strong customer lock-in through platform-level integration. The supply chain includes upstream RF components, antennas, avionics processors, encryption modules, and software-defined radios; midstream manufacturers focus on system architecture design, integration, testing, validation, and certification; downstream customers primarily include aircraft OEMs, space agencies, defense organizations, satellite operators, and aerospace system integrators.
According to industry analysis, aerospace communication systems are shifting from standalone radio solutions toward highly integrated, software-defined, and network-centric architectures. Growth is increasingly driven by secure data link requirements, satellite–airborne convergence, and the expansion of unmanned and space-based platforms, while certification capability, cybersecurity, and long-term platform support remain key competitive barriers.
